Who needs licensure area s:

01
Individuals seeking to work in a regulated profession or industry may require licensure area s. These professions typically include fields such as healthcare, law, engineering, teaching, and accounting, among others.
02
Licensure area s are necessary for individuals who wish to practice their profession legally and ensure they meet the required standards set by the governing bodies or licensing authorities.
03
Licensure area s are often required to protect the public interest, ensuring that practitioners have the necessary qualifications, skills, and knowledge to provide quality services in their respective fields.
04
Some licensure area s may also be specific to certain industries or job roles. For example, individuals working with hazardous materials or in safety-sensitive positions may require certain certifications or licensure area s to ensure they can perform their job duties safely and effectively.
